Hybrid integrated sources for WDM systems

1999 
We have demonstrated an electroabsorption-modulated hybrid integrated wavelength selectable laser source comprised of a spot-size converted 1.55 /spl mu/m DFB laser array and a spot-size converted semiconductor optical amplifier/EA modulator, mounted on silicon and optically connected via silica-on-silicon waveguides. The InP components are fabricated using a novel dual-waveguide spot-size converter integration technique that produces low coupling losses and uses existing manufacturing techniques. The low chirp performance of this device makes it suitable for long-haul transmission at 2.5 Gbit/s using any of 16 50 GHz spaced channels.
